While both stories are IMO great stories and I strongly recommend them, they do not use the same definition of "gamelit".
Phoenix rising is using the definition I'm familiar with of stories following a player/character in a game where they somehow experience it (in Phoenix rising because it's a full immersion VR game).
Country boy, City Girl is a story about people who are gamers, and game writers. While the fact they are gamers is important to the story and they attend cons and play RPG, etc... the story is not about the games they play, and doesn't go into much detail about them. The characters certainly don't experience life in the games they play.
